Unmixing multi-spectral photoacoustic sources in human carotid plaques using non-negative independent component analysis
Multi-spectral photoacoustic imaging (MSPAI) is promising for morphology assessment of carotid plaques; however, obtaining unique spectral characteristics of chromophores is cumbersome.
